During the first try to add a custom domain to my project using "www" prefix, a problem occurred, due to the "Go Daddy" incompatibilities and the process was canceled. After bypassing the domain with Cloud Flare, the webpage can only be accessed without using "www" because Railway seems to be expecting the first attempt and redirects to the "Nothing here… yet" screen.
How can I kill this pending process from Railway to release the use of the prefix in my custom domain?
